Comprehending Different Types of Recliners
When going to a recliner chair store, possible purchasers will experience different kinds of recliners. Understanding the distinctions in between them can help in making a notified decision.
Types of Recliners
- Standard Recliners: Often characterized by manual recline systems, these chairs lean back when users pull a lever or push back.
- Lift Recliners: These are specially created for those who may have trouble getting out of a seated position. Lift recliners offer additional height and assistance, enabling a gentle lift to help users.
- Wall-Hugger Recliners: Ideal for small areas, wall-huggers require minimal clearance from the wall to recline totally.
- Swivel Recliners: These chairs can turn 360 degrees, making them perfect for multifunctional areas.
- Reclining Sofa Sets: For bigger living spaces or household locations, reclining sofa sets provide comparable convenience throughout multiple seating options.
Key Features to Consider When Choosing a Recliner
Picking the ideal recliner can make all the distinction in the quality of relaxation and comfort experienced. Here are some crucial functions to ponder:
Comfort and Support
- Cushion Material: Memory foam, gel-infused, or high-density foam can boost comfort.
- Lumbar Support: Look for recliners that use built-in lumbar support to relieve back pain.
Size and Space
- Dimensions: Measure the desired space to make sure the chair fits without overcrowding the space.
- Weight Capacity: Check the weight requirements to ensure it accommodates the intended user comfortably.
Product and Style
- Fabric vs. Leather: Leather is resilient and easy to preserve, while fabric offers a broader range of colors and patterns.
- Color Coordination: Consider picking colors that match the existing furnishings and décor.
Extra Features
- Reclining Mechanism: Decide in between manual, power, or hybrid systems based on personal choice and physical ability.
- Heat and Massage: Depending on individual needs and budget, these additional features can enhance relaxation.
Price Point
Understand the budget range, as recliners can vary significantly in rate. It's important to strike a balance between comfort and price without jeopardizing on quality.
